+int APIENTRY glutExtensionSupported (const char *extension)
+{
+ static const GLubyte *extensions = NULL;
+ const GLubyte *last, *where;
+
+ /* Extension names should not have spaces. */
+ if (strchr(extension, ' ') || *extension == '\0') {
+ return GL_FALSE;
+ }
+
+ /* Not my problem if you don't have a valid OpenGL context */
+ if (!extensions) {
+ extensions = glGetString(GL_EXTENSIONS);
+ }
+
+ /* Take care of sub-strings etc. */
+ for (last = extensions;;) {
+ if ((where = (GLubyte *)strstr((const char *)last, extension)) == NULL) {
+ return GL_FALSE;
+ }
+ last = where + strlen(extension);
+ if (where == extensions || *(where - 1) == ' ') {
+ if (*last == ' ' || *last == '\0') {
+ return GL_TRUE;
+ }
+ }
+ }
+}
